Abstract

The data on primary cosmic ray fluxes at the top of the atmosphere are given for the period since 1937 till the present time. These data have been obtained from the regular cosmic ray flux measurements in the stratosphere and on the ground level. They have been used to find the relationship of cosmic ray fluxes with solar activity (sunspot number). On the basis of the deduced relationship the cosmic ray fluxes in the past have been recovered, as the sunspot number is known since 1500. The link between the smoothed data on Be-10 atom concentrations and cosmic ray fluxes is established which gives a possibility to calculate cosmic ray fluxes in the far past.
